PDA

Voir la version complète : Comment modifier les textures d'un skin dans stalker cop ?



Renard
19/07/2011, 00h05
Bonjour, je me suis inscrit sur le forum car par hasard j'ai vu des gens qui modifier les textures des combinaisons et tout... Bon donc je voudrai savoir où trouver les fichiers des textures des skins j'ai deja decouvert quel était les fichiers des textures (.Dds) et qu'ils s'ouvraient avec paint.net! Merci de vos reponses :)

PS: Je joue sur steam

Dark Fread
19/07/2011, 00h16
Je te suggère d'aller jeter un oeil ici :

http://forum.canardpc.com/threads/51284-Tuto-Bases-du-skinning-Gimp-Le-Rad100-des-graphistes-bourrés?highlight=

Les textures des combinaisons se trouvent dans gamedata\textures\act\ pour Shadow of Chernobyl si je ne me trompe pas, ça doit être la même chose pour Call of Pripyat.

Renard
19/07/2011, 00h44
Tu me sauves la vie !!! :D

znokiss
19/07/2011, 00h53
Il t'apprends surtout à regarder un peu avant de poster un nouveau topac inutile.

Renard
19/07/2011, 21h30
http://a8.sphotos.ak.fbcdn.net/hphotos-ak-ash4/270414_175790662486699_100001672984228_449873_2775 824_n.jpg
http://a2.sphotos.ak.fbcdn.net/hphotos-ak-snc6/282624_175790285820070_100001672984228_449872_2978 838_n.jpg
Merci Dark Fread :D grace a toi j'ai pu faire une petite modification histoire d'essayer :D

---------- Post added at 21h30 ---------- Previous post was at 21h20 ----------

Mais une derniere question: Quel logiciel faut-il pour ouvrir le DBN de CS et COP ??? Par ce que Unpacker ne supporte pas les fichiers que ça dis alors :/

Dark Fread
20/07/2011, 00h25
Essaye ceux-là pour décompacter les fichiers de CS/CoP :

http://www.megaupload.com/?d=743IHF2S
http://stalker.filefront.com/file/Clear_Sky_Game_Database_Unpacker;93774

Renard
20/07/2011, 01h30
Merci je vous aimes !!! :D

---------- Post added at 01h30 ---------- Previous post was at 01h21 ----------

Euh une question: J'ai telecharger les zip j'ai double cliquer sur unpacker.exe et là ça ouvre une page pendant un 10 ème de seconde et ça se referme et c'est tout ... :'(

Dark Fread
20/07/2011, 10h05
Il y a un readme dans le deuxième lien :


How to unpack the entire game?

Instruction:
-make sure that you have at least 6 gb free on the disk where the game is installed
-copy the "unpacker" folder into the game folder
-go into the "unpacker" folder
-run "CS_full_unpack.bat"

-------------------------------------------------------------

X-Ray game asset converter (Apr 27 2008)
Usage: converter <common-options> <format-specific-options> <input-objects>

Common options:
-ro perform all the steps but do not write anything on disk
-fs <SPEC> use this file system specification file (default is fsconverter.ltx)
-out <PATH> output file name (OGF, OMF, DM and DB pack)
-dir <PATH> output folder name (OGF, OMF, DM and DB unpack)

OGF options:
-ogf assume OGF format for input file(s)
-object save as .object file (default)
-skls save all motions as .skls file
-skl <NAME> save motion <NAME> as .skl file
-bones save all bones as .bones file

OMF options:
-omf assume OMF format for input file(s)
-skls save all motions as .skls file (default)
-skl <NAME> save motion <NAME> as .skl file

DM options:
-dm assume DM format for input file(s)
-object save as .object file (default)
-info display shader, texture and min/max scale

Level options:
-level assume game level format
-geom_raw separate sectors and terrain (default)
-geom_le separate continuous objects and merge fake colliders
-geom_le_alt merge objects more aggressively
-geom_maya split geometry in continuous texture-merged meshes
-with_lods create LOD textures for MU models as well

OGG/WAV options:
-ogg2wav restore *.wav/*.thm in $sounds$ using *.ogg from $game_sounds$

DDS/TGA options:
-dds2tga restore *.tga in $textures$ using *.dds from $game_textures$
-with_solid convert non-transparent images as well

DB options:
-unpack unpack game archive (expects list of file names)
-pack pack game archive (expects folder name)
-11xx assume 1114/1154 archive format (unpack only)
-2215 assume 2215 archive format (unpack only)
-2945 assume 2945 archive format (unpack only)
-2947ru assume release version format
-2947ww assume world-wide release version format
-xdb assume .xdb archive format

Renard
20/07/2011, 19h49
En français qu'est-ce ça donne ? :/

Dark Fread
20/07/2011, 22h48
Faut extraire l'exe dans le dossier Stalker (là où se trouvent les .db*) et double-cliquer dessus. Il me semble que ça marche aussi en faisant un glisser-déposer du fichier .db* à décompacter sur l'exe.

Renard
21/07/2011, 02h05
Pour CS/COP le dossier c'est "Steam\SteamApps\common\stalker call of pripyat\resources" ? Par ce que quand je met un fichier DB sur le truc ça ouvre une page qui se reforme d'un coup . Comment je dois faire exactement ? J'suis perdu. :(

Dark Fread
21/07/2011, 09h55
Pour CS/COP le dossier c'est "Steam\SteamApps\common\stalker call of pripyat\resources" ?

Oui normalement c'est ça. La page qui se referme c'est normal, je crois pas qu'il y ait une interface graphique pour l'unpacker. Par contre ça devrait te décompresser des trucs quelque part :blink: (et certainement dans ce même dossier)

Renard
22/07/2011, 07h13
Ben je vais dans stalker call of pripyat\resources .Là, j'ouvre converter.exe ça ouvre le truc, ça ferme et après rien après je glisse un DB dessus ça fait la même chose après j'ouvre full unpack et là ça crée un dossier qui s'appelle unpacked, j'ouvre le dossier, y'a un dossier "level" avec dedans des dossiers encore (Jupiter, Prypiat, Zaton etc) et ils sont tous vides sauf Jupiter et ça fais pratiquement la même chose pour Clear sky... :sad:

---------- Post added at 07h13 ---------- Previous post was at 07h11 ----------

Peut-être que c'est un problème avec la version steam sinon ... :(

Dark Fread
22/07/2011, 18h11
Je sais pas comment tu t'y prends, je viens d'essayer le unpack_all.bat et ça marche parfaitement avec la version Steam de CoP. (par contre les autres trucs ne semblent pas fonctionner, faut bien utiliser le unpack_all)
En plus il y a un readme en français inclut avec l'unpacker du lien Megaupload... :tired:

Renard
23/07/2011, 00h06
Ah merde j'avais pas vu ><

Renard
24/07/2011, 08h57
Sur CoP, comment faut-il appeler le dossier ? Unpacker ? Par ce que quand j'ai mis ça en titre du dossier et que j'ai modifier les skins ça a rien fait :sad: :(

Dark Fread
24/07/2011, 11h04
Sur CoP, comment faut-il appeler le dossier ? Unpacker ? Par ce que quand j'ai mis ça en titre du dossier et que j'ai modifier les skins ça a rien fait :sad: :(

Faut appeler le dossier gamedata et utiliser une arborescence bien précise, télécharge des mods et regarde comment ils sont organisés.
Et là, je fais un gros effort pour te répondre en devinant les trois-quarts de ce que tu veux évoquer. Sois plus clair purée, c'est une question de bon sens... Ou renseigne-toi un minimum avant aussi, parce que c'est pas comme si des milliers de types avaient déjà moddé le jeu mais presque...

PS : Mes messages sont de moins en moins gentils, et c'est voulu.

znokiss
25/07/2011, 07h37
Le Renard n'est pas rusé, un comble !

Renard
25/07/2011, 09h57
Oui mais justement j'ai utilisé l'unpacker modifier quelques skins appeler le dossier qui était unpacker en gamedata, je démarre le jeu et rien ne se passe.

Dark Fread
25/07/2011, 18h45
:tired: Je tiens simplement à vérifier un truc.


Oui mais justement j'ai utilisé l'unpacker modifier quelques skins appeler le dossier qui était unpacker en gamedata, je démarre le jeu et rien ne se passe.

Est-ce que tu as jeté un oeil ici (http://forum.canardpc.com/threads/42851-STALKER-aide-aux-problèmes-techniques/page18) ? Parce qu'il y a quelque chose qui semble correspondre à ton cas :


# Mod inactif après installation : vérifier que la ligne du fsgame.ltx :
$game_data$ = true| true| $fs_root$| gamedata\ne contient pas de "false" au lieu des "true".

Renard
26/07/2011, 14h18
Bon j'ai essayer je sais pas combien de fois de faire une retexturation et aucun resultat ! J'ai même telecharger des mods pour voir comment c'était organiser donc j'ai fais pareil et toujours aucun resultat !
http://a2.sphotos.ak.fbcdn.net/hphotos-ak-snc6/281505_178747378857694_100001672984228_459231_3354 438_n.jpg
http://a4.sphotos.ak.fbcdn.net/hphotos-ak-ash4/249368_178747412191024_100001672984228_459232_5722 843_n.jpg
http://a6.sphotos.ak.fbcdn.net/hphotos-ak-ash4/282036_178747438857688_100001672984228_459233_3344 883_n.jpg
http://a7.sphotos.ak.fbcdn.net/hphotos-ak-ash4/285270_178747458857686_100001672984228_459234_2259 929_n.jpg
http://a1.sphotos.ak.fbcdn.net/hphotos-ak-ash4/282103_178747488857683_100001672984228_459235_7837 979_n.jpg
http://a3.sphotos.ak.fbcdn.net/hphotos-ak-snc6/281336_178747525524346_100001672984228_459236_3428 660_n.jpg
http://a5.sphotos.ak.fbcdn.net/hphotos-ak-snc6/285487_178747545524344_100001672984228_459237_5243 151_n.jpg

Donc merci de me dire où est ma gaffe ... :/

---------- Post added at 14h18 ---------- Previous post was at 14h11 ----------

Faut-il supprimer les fichiers DB* ??? Je prefere pas le faire avant une reponse :/

Dark Fread
26/07/2011, 14h52
Est-ce que ton fichier fsgame.ltx
est correctement modifié ?
Non parce que visiblement tu n'as pas vu mon message précédent, au moins là c'est difficile de le rater.

Renard
26/07/2011, 15h13
Ah merde >< J'avai oublier le fsgame.ltx ! Bon ben Merci pour tout désolé d'etre aussi con >< bon maintenant ça devrait marcher :D Merci pour tout :D

---------- Post added at 15h13 ---------- Previous post was at 15h07 ----------

Bon j'ai bien modifié le Fsgame.ltx en mettant "$game_data$ = true| true| $fs_root$| gamedata\ " ça a la place de l'autre truc et j'ai eu la joie de voir que rien a changer IG :/

Dark Fread
26/07/2011, 15h32
C'est quoi que tu veux modifier au juste ? Je vois pas ce que tu as changé sur la texture, en fait. Pour le moment tu devrais plutôt essayer de faire des tests, par exemple foutre un gros trait rouge sur une texture pour voir ce que ça modifie réellement dans le jeu.

Renard
26/07/2011, 15h44
En fait ce que j'ai fais je l'ai fait dans SoC et j'ai tout exporté dans Call of prypiat (en changeant bien sur les nom [Stalker_neutral_1.dds etc] Donc ce que j'ai fait c'est mettre les skins en camo mais IG rien ne change au skin original :/

Clear_strelok
26/07/2011, 19h18
Pour ton histoire c'est très simple. Le modèle d'exosquelette du Barbu est différent des modèles standards, donc la texture n'est pas la même.

Renard
27/07/2011, 07h35
Pour ton histoire c'est très simple. Le modèle d'exosquelette du Barbu est différent des modèles standards, donc la texture n'est pas la même.

Oui mais j'ai modifier tout les skins des neutres: [act_stalker_neutral_1.dds,act_stalker_neutral_2.dd s,act_stalker_neutral_3.dds,act_stalker_neutral_4. dds]
Et IG il y a toujours aucun changement :huh: à chaque skins que je modifie rien change ...

NavisCraft
28/07/2011, 01h37
Bonsoir les canards.

A ce que j'ai cru comprendre Renard, tu as pris tout les fichiers de Shadow of Chernobyl, et tu les a reportés dans Call of Pripyat. Sauf que les noms des fichiers ne sont pas les mêmes d'un jeu à l'autre... Pour la SEVA, il me semble que dans SoC, la texture est nommée 'act_stalker_neutral_naunchinyu', alors que dans CoP elle est nommée simplement 'act_stalker_neutral_3'.

Toutes les textures relatives au personnages sont dans 'gamedata\textures\act'. Vérifie que les chemins d'accès de tes textures soient corrects ainsi que leurs noms et l'extension du fichier.

Pour les conversions en DDS, je ne saurais que trop te conseiller DDS Converter 2.1 qui fonctionne à merveille pour les conversions JPG to DDS.

Ensuite, si cela peut t'aider, je te donne les correspondances des textures des stalkers neutres :

- Rookie : 'act_stalker_neutral_1.dds'
- Stalkers : 'act_stalker_neutral_2.dds'
- Le Barbu : 'act_stalker_neutral_3.dds'
- Exosquelette : 'act_stalker_neutral_4.dds'

Il existe un cas particulier ou, dans le cas présent, une texture d'exosquelette (act_stalker_neutral_4.dds), fonctionne pour la texture du Barbu (act_stalker_neutral_4.dds), étant donné que l'exosquelette n'est en fait qu'une armure lourde de stalker auquel s'ajoute le cervo-harnais faisant sa particularité.

Pour les autres factions, même principe, à la différence des Mercenaires qui n'ont que deux textures :

'act_stalker_merc_2' >>> Soldats mercenaire
'act_stalker_merc_4' >>> Exoquelette mercenaire

Bref, tu ajoute les textures une à une dans le dossier 'act'.

Sa c’est la méthode 'longue mais pas forcément compliquée... Pour la simple (le baclage) :

Tu télécharge un mod au pif, tu supprime les dossiers 'configs', 'sounds', 'meshes' du la gamedata, en gardant seulement le dossier 'textures', puis dans le dossier 'textures', tu supprime tout sauf le dossier 'act' pour conserver les nouvelles textures... Et je le redis pour faire écho à Dark Fread : pense à modifier la ligne 'gamedata' de ton 'fsgame.ltx' en 'true|true'.

Dernière chose, ton dernier screen démontre une qualité d'image in-game relativement faiblarde si je peux me permettre, ce qui laisserais donc entendre que tu fais tourner ton jeu au minimum. Ce n'est qu'une supposition (elle peut donc s'avérer inutile ou éronée) mais il est peut être possible qu'étant donné que les graphismes sont au minimum que le jeux ne preine pas en compte les changements des textures des personnages. (Mais cela me parait peut probable quand même.)

Sur ce, je vous laisse... Le devoir conjugal m'appelle ! =P

J’espère avoir tout de même éclairer ta lanterne, Renard. ;)

Amicalement,

NavisCraft.

Renard
03/08/2011, 19h06
Salut NavisCraft ! Tout ce que tu me dis de faire je l'ai fais et toujours rien j'ai même pris un mod et le dezziper dans le gamedata textures> Act > Lenomduskin.dds et toujours rien :/

NavisCraft
03/08/2011, 21h50
Eeeerf, alors je vois pas comment t'aider plus que sa là... Je t'ai expliquer en détails la marche à suivre.

Bref, si tu veux pas te casser la tête pour les textures des NPC, télécharge le variation mod 1.0, bon tu choisi pas les textures, mais t'as de la diversité. ;)

Ou tu garde uniquement le dossier 'act' d'un mod et tu t'en contente n_n'

Renard
21/11/2011, 00h15
Salut les gens ! Excusez ma stupidité, J'avais placer le dossier dans "ressource" au lieu du bon emplacement qui le dossier principal du Jeu donc merci d'avoir été si patient avec moi ^^' et Tchao !